Mercy is the leader and golden child from a litter of four abandoned kittens that I have been raising since they were a few days old; she and her siblings are about 3 months old now. I can't keep any of them since I have cats of my own, but I'd like to try and find good homes for them.
Of the four, Mercy is the easiest to keep up with and she rarely likes to leave your lap. She's the first one to meow when you enter a room; and she's overall just a very personable kitten in need of a forever home.
